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

There is provided a wire electric discharge machine including a calibrating unit which carries out calibration for obtaining a detected deviation amount of the tensile force detector based on the set tensile force and a tensile force detected by the tensile force detector when the set tensile force is applied, the calibrating unit correcting output of the tensile force detector by the detected deviation amount which is obtained by the calibration, and the wire electric discharge machine carries out feedback control of the tensile force of the wire electrode based on a corrected detected tensile force which is obtained by correcting the detected tensile force of the tensile force detector by the calibrating unit.

The invention claimed is: 1. A wire electric discharge machine, comprising: a wire electrode; at least one motor and at least one motor controller configured to control the at least one motor for giving a tensile force to the wire electrode; a tensile force detector configured to detect a tensile force of the wire electrode, wherein a detected tensile force detected by the tensile force detector is fed back to perform feedback control of the tensile force of the wire electrode such that the tensile force becomes equal to a set tensile force; and at least one processor configured to carry out calibration for obtaining a detected deviation amount of the tensile force detector based on the set tensile force and a tensile force detected by the tensile force detector when the set tensile force is applied, correct output of the tensile force detector by the detected deviation amount which is obtained by the calibration, and correct a detected value of a tensile force for carrying out feedback control of the tensile force of the wire electrode based on a corrected detected tensile force which is obtained by correcting the detected tensile force of the tensile force detector. 2. The wire electric discharge machine having according to claim 1 , wherein in the calibration, the detected deviation amount is obtained and stored as a function of the set tensile force, and when electric discharge machining is carried out, a detected deviation amount with respect to a value of the tensile force to be set by the function is obtained, and the detected tensile force detected by the tensile force detector is corrected with the detected deviation amount, as a corrected detected tensile force. 3. The wire electric discharge machine according to claim 1 , wherein in the calibration, a sequence of points of a combination of a plurality of set tensile forces and a tensile force detected by the tensile force detector when the set tensile forces are applied is stored, and when electric discharge machining is carried out, a detected deviation amount with respect to a tensile force which is set when machining is carried out is obtained by the sequence of points of a combination of the stored set tensile force and the detected tensile force, and the detected tensile force detected by the tensile force detector is corrected with the detected deviation amount, as a corrected detected tensile force. 4. The wire electric discharge machine according to claim 1 , wherein the motor is configured to apply a driving force to the wire electrode. 5. The wire electric discharge machine according to claim 1 , wherein the calibration of the tensile force detector is carried out when a sending operation of the wire electrode is stopped. 6. The wire electric discharge machine according to claim 1 , wherein the calibration of the tensile force detector is carried out when the wire electrode is sent out. 7. The wire electric discharge machine according to claim 1 , wherein the calibration of the tensile force detector is automatically carried out when temperature is changed by a given amount, or information inducing calibration of the tensile force detector is displayed.
